
Scripps' HGTV has tapped an executive from the
network's digital operations to shift into the top programming post. Freddy James becomes senior vice president, program development and production.
James had served as the site director for
HGTV.com--a post to be filled by Jillian St. Charles, who played the same role for FineLiving.com, the site affiliated with the Scripps network by the same name. Scripps said James will work with
HGTV president Jim Samples to craft a strategy and develop a pipeline in the programming area. During his 12 years at Scripps, he previously held a position heading programming at the DIY Network.
Samples said James has an "understanding of the HGTV brand and the network's relationship with our loyal viewers." James' roots at Scripps include producing programming such as Christmas and
Tournament of Roses specials.
Along with Food Network, HGTV serves as a flagship among Scripps' linear TV portfolio and has a distribution in more than 90 million homes.
